Abstract

The present invention relates to computer information processing and a digital print system in the field of digital print flow technology. The invention includes a computer information processing system and a plurality of digital printing devices configured for the computer information processing system. Based on the capacity of the digital printing devices, the computer information processing system allocates printing assignments to the digital printing devices to print. Finally the printing devices carry out the printing assigned by the information processing system. The present invention also provides a corresponding digital printing method and a computer information processing system. The present invention achieves parallel work of a plurality of digital printing devices and efficiently solves the bottleneck problem that the printing speed of digital printing devices can not catch up with the computer information processing speed, thereby improving the processing speed of the digital print flow as a whole.

Background technology
At present, the digital printing technology mainly adopts single digital printing equipment to link to each other with computer information processing system to finish the mode of digital printing task, all print job that this mode makes computer information processing system acceptance, all need on single digital printing equipment, serial finish, and the print speed printing speed of digital printing equipment is slow with respect to the processing speed of computer information processing system, therefore the processing speed along with computer information processing system significantly promotes, and the low speed printing capability of digital printing equipment has become tangible bottleneck with respect to the high speed processing ability of computer information processing system.
In order to address this problem, the improved procedures such as print speed printing speed that prior art proposes to adopt the different way of outputs or improves digital printing equipment, but because these improved procedures are all based on single digital printing equipment, for the speed difference that shortens between digital printing equipment and the computer information processing system, effect is not remarkable, and, can not select digital printing equipment flexibly for the different printing task based on single digital printing equipment, also influenced printing efficiency to a certain extent.

Present embodiment is that computer information processing system has disposed five digital printing equipments: three black and white (gray) digital printing equipments and two colours (color) digital printing equipment, they all have oneself fixing print speed printing speed.
Ability information storage unit 400 is stored the ability information of each digital printing equipment that ability information acquiring unit 300 obtains; Such as: be the ability information of each digital printing equipment that computer information processing system disposed with what ability information acquiring unit 300 obtained, initial ability as each digital printing equipment is stored in two chained lists that are respectively applied for management black and white digital printing equipment and colored digital printing equipment, each node is represented an equipment in the chained list, thes contents are as follows shown in the structure:
Node{
String name; // device name
BOOL tag; // device attribute, TRUE is a black and white equipment, FALSE is colored
Int speed; // equipment print speed
Float capability; // device processes ability, it is strong more to be worth more little ability
}
Wherein the initial value of capability (accepting the preceding value of any task) is 1/speed.Each node is according to capability value series arrangement from small to large in the chained list, and the capability value of head node is minimum, shows that the digital printing equipment processing power of the interior head node of this chained list is the strongest.
According to the ability description file of the digital printing equipment that present embodiment generated, can construct two chained lists: a black and white digital printing equipment chained list, form by three node Node1, Node2, Node3, wherein, the structure that thes contents are as follows of each node:
Node1{
Name=" gm_1 "; // device name
Tag=TRUE; // device attribute, TRUE is a black and white equipment, FALSE is colored
Speed=200; // equipment print speed
Capability=1/200;
}
Node2{
Name=" gm_2 "; // device name
Tag=TRUE; // device attribute, TRUE is a black and white equipment, FALSE is colored
Speed=120; // equipment print speed
Capability=1/120;
}
Node3{
Name=" gm_3 "; // device name
Tag=TRUE; // device attribute, TRUE is a black and white equipment, FALSE is colored
Speed=140; // equipment print speed
Capability=1/140;
}
Each node is according to capability value series arrangement from small to large in the chained list, and promptly this chained list node is according to the series arrangement of Node1, Node3, Node2, and Node1 is a node, i.e. the black and white digital printing equipment " gm_2 " the initial print ability the strongest.
A colored digital printing equipment chained list is made up of two node Node4, Node5, wherein, and the structure that thes contents are as follows of each node:
Node4{
Name=" cm_1 "; // device name
Tag=FALSE; // device attribute, TRUE is a black and white equipment, FALSE is colored
Speed=30; // equipment print speed
Capability=1/30;
}
Node5{
Name=" cm_2 "; // device name
Tag=FALSE; // device attribute, TRUE is a black and white equipment, FALSE is colored
Speed=50; // equipment print speed
Capability=1/50;
}
Each node is according to capability value series arrangement from small to large in the chained list, and promptly this chained list node is according to the series arrangement of Node5, Node4, and Node5 is a node, i.e. the colored digital printing equipment " cm_2 " the initial print ability the strongest.
S2200: the every print out task for the treatment of of task location 100 storages of computer information processing system, treat that wherein print out task is for passing through rasterization process, generate the acceptable tiff format data of digital printing equipment, it is medium to be printed to be with the page or subtask that unit is stored in task location 100, when the task acquiring unit 200 of computer information processing system obtains task to be printed from task location 100, ability information according to each digital printing equipment of ability information storage unit 400 storage, the task to be printed that task acquiring unit 200 obtains is classified, sorted tasks in parallel to be printed is distributed to each digital printing equipment print.
Such as, when task acquiring unit 200 gets access to current task to be printed, task allocation unit 500 is treated print job according to the color of current task needs to be printed printing and is classified, and current black and white print job page or leaf or subtask is distributed to black and white digital printing equipment linked list head node Node1---black and white digital printing equipment initial print ability is the strongest " gm_2 "; Current colored printing task pages or subtask distributed to colored digital printing equipment linked list head node Node5---colored digital printing equipment initial print ability is the strongest " cm_2 ", the black and white digital printing equipment " and gm_2 " and the colored digital printing equipment " cm_2 " printing walks abreast.
S2300: the print job situation current according to each digital printing equipment, the ability information of each digital printing equipment of storage in the updating ability information memory cell 400, when task acquiring unit 200 gets access to current task to be printed, after the color that 500 pairs of current tasks to be printed of task allocation unit are printed is as required classified, according to the ability information of upgrading each digital printing equipment of storage in the back ability information storage unit 400, the parallel digital printing equipment of distributing to each corresponding ability prints.
Such as, the black and white digital printing equipment " gm_2 " receive print job after, the black and white digital printing equipment of notification capabilities information updating unit 600 updating ability information memory cells 400 storage " gm_2 " Capability, it is updated to Capability=(1/200*200+1)/200, this moment the black and white digital printing equipment " gm_2 " and the increase of Capability value, processing power reduces, putting in order of black and white digital printing equipment chained list node is Node3 at this moment, Node2, Node1, Node3 is a head node, promptly current black and white digital printing equipment " gm_3 " printing capability the strongest; Equally, the colored digital printing equipment " cm_2 " receive print job after, the colored digital printing equipment of notice digital printing equipment ability information updating block 600 lastest imformation ability information storage unit 400 storages " cm_2 " Capability=(1/50*50+1)/50, this moment the colored digital printing equipment " cm_2 " and Capability value increase, the processing power reduction, putting in order of colored digital printing equipment chained list node is Node4, Node5 at this moment, Node4 is a head node, promptly current colored digital printing equipment " cm_1 " printing capability the strongest.
When task acquiring unit 200 gets access to current task to be printed, task allocation unit 500 is treated print job according to the color of current task needs to be printed printing and is classified, with current black and white task page to be printed or subtask distribute to ability information storage unit 400 through ability information updating block 600 upgrade that the back stores black and white digital printing equipment linked list head node Node3---the current printing capability of black and white digital printing equipment is the strongest " gm_3 ", with the current colour page to be printed or subtask, distribute to ability information storage unit 400 through ability information updating block 600 upgrade the back storage colored digital printing equipment linked list head node Node4---the current printing capability of colored digital printing equipment is the strongest " cm_1 ", the black and white digital printing equipment of this stylish reception print job " gm_3 " and the colored digital printing equipment " cm_1 " and also do not finish the black and white digital printing equipment of print job " gm_2 " and the colored digital printing equipment " cm_2 " printing walks abreast.
The digital equipment of finishing print job is when finishing certain page or certain subtask, also notification capabilities information updating unit 600 dynamically updates the ability of this digital printing equipment, for the digital equipment of finishing print job, ability information updating block 600 upgrades its Capability, be updated to Capability=(Capability*Speed+1)/Speed, when task acquiring unit 200 gets access to current task to be printed, after the color that 500 pairs of current tasks to be printed of task allocation unit are printed is as required classified, according to the ability information of upgrading each digital printing equipment of storage in the back ability information storage unit 400, the parallel digital printing equipment of distributing to each corresponding ability prints.
So, can be unit with the page or subtask be assigned to current best digital printing equipment printing and print by parallel task to be printed.
Wherein, step S2400 also can upgrade the ability information of each digital printing equipment of described storage, such as every 1 minute the ability of each digital printing equipment once being upgraded regularly according to the print job situation of each digital printing equipment when pre-treatment.
